About this Dataset

Malta recorded 23.6 years in 2024. The most recent year-on-year change was -0.4pp. The historical series (2005–2024) shows a peak of 24.0 in 2023 and a trough of 20.2 in 2006.

Data sourced from Eurostat via SDMX REST API. Values use harmonised methodology ensuring cross-country comparability within the European statistical framework.
